Diazepam
|
BZs. Anxiolytic, antiseizures Allosteric modulation of GABA receptors, increase GABA binding, hyperpolarization. Halt Status Epilepticus. Ceiling effect. Drop horse-muscle relaxant, hi protein binding
|
Side effect Tolerance, withdrawals, hepatotoxicity esp in CATs, hemolysis
Antidote: FLUMAZENIL GABA antagonist, post anesthetic |

Guaifenesin
|
Orphan Drug, centrally mediated muscle relaxant, NOT BZs. Triple Drip for horse that won't stay down. ruminants, pigs. MOA: selectively blocks transmission at spinal cord, brainstem, subcortical areas, mild sedate, mod muscle relaxant

alpha 2 agonist
sedative w/ mod analgesia. Eq GA induce, maintain |
IV bi-phasic response. Initial: central alpha 2 agonist, drop Nadr, up PSNS (lower HR, contractility, CO)-> vasodilate, hypotension. + peripheral alpha 1+2: vasoconstrict. result: vasoconstrict +bradycardia
later: diminish peripheral effect: vasodilate, lower HR. IM: less fluctuation effect |
higher dose: increase sedation, DOA and analgesia. CO decrease ~50%
side effect: depress Resp, CVS, GIT mobility, muscle relax, renal diuresis. emesis F-9, last trimester cow abortion Ruminant sensitve |

Tricyclic Antidepressant TCAs
|
MOA:inhibit reuptake of 5HT & NAdr, decrease exposures to Monoamine Oxidases, dimish depression. Long term Tx
Tx: mild aggression K-9, anxiety, OCD, F-9 spraying, anxiety, excessive grooming/vocalization |
side effects: anticholinergic, tachycardia
antihistamine, mild sedation. sympatholytic: hypotension |
